
Anaheim Arsenal releases head coach Larry Smith

Anaheim Arsenal News Release
ANAHEIM, Calif., Jan. 23, 2007 - Head coach Larry Smith was released Tuesday by the Anaheim Arsenal after compiling a 10-15 record during the team's first season in the NBA Development League. The dismissal was effective immediately.
Arsenal assistant coach Reggie Geary has been named interim head coach for the remainder of the season. An assistant coach is set to be announced in the next few days.
Smith was hired in July 2006 after spending 26 years in the NBA as a player and coach, and one season in 2005-2006 as assistant coach with the Albuquerque Thunderbirds of the D-League.
The Arsenal returns to action tomorrow as they take on Albuquerque at 7:00 pm in the Arena at the Anaheim Convention Center.
Twelve teams comprise the 2006-07 NBA Development League season. The league is composed of the Albuquerque Thunderbirds (N.M.), Anaheim Arsenal (Calif.), Arkansas RimRockers (Little Rock), Austin Toros (Texas), Bakersfield Jam (Calif.), Colorado 14ers (Broomfield), Dakota Wizards (Bismarck, N.D.), Fort Worth Flyers (Texas), Idaho Stampede (Boise), Los Angeles D-Fenders (Calif.), Sioux Falls Skyforce (S.D.) and Tulsa 66ers (Okla.).
